The US administration is urgently negotiating with Congress to use $6 billion in military aid for Ukraine before 30 September, exploring options to extend Presidential Drawdown Authority, per Reuters sources.
The US President faces mounting pressure to permit Ukraine's use of longer-range weapons against Russian bases. Finland's president and NATO's departing secretary general urge loosening restrictions while Ukraine loses ground in Donbas.
